Ruby Street
London
Located in amongst a liberatingly mixed and messy area of south east London just off the Old Kent Road, this is our first study for replacing a studio flat above a single car garage into a 2-3 bedroom house over 4 floors with roof terrace.
The spiralling route from the windowless ground level, past bedroom floors behind perforated brickwork, ascends to an extensively glazed third floor living space with views of the central London skyline, adjacent gas holders and south-east horizon of suburban hinterland, then finishing on a panoramic roof terrace.
Primary external materials are brick and bronze anodised panels and window frames combining with similarly robust and low maintenance finishes options being explored for the interior.
